Navigating Malibu Boats' 2026 Outlook: A Strategic Bet on Resilience Amid Market Headwinds


The marine industry in 2026 is a study in contrasts: battered by inflation, supply chain volatility, and regulatory pressures, yet buoyed by innovation in sustainability and digital transformation. For investors, the challenge lies in identifying companies that can navigate these headwinds with operational agility and strategic foresight. Malibu BoatsMBUU--, Inc. (MBUU) emerges as a compelling case study. Despite a cautious 2026 sales outlook, the company’s financial discipline, vertical integration efforts, and focus on high-margin product innovation position it as a resilient contender in a fragmented sector.
A Sector in Transition
The marine industry is grappling with a trifecta of challenges. Geopolitical tensions have disrupted global supply chains, with freight costs spiking and regional sourcing becoming a necessity rather than a choice [1]. Regulatory pressures, including the IMO’s decarbonization mandates and the EU ETS extension, are forcing companies to invest in green technologies like hybrid propulsion and LNG-powered vessels [2]. Meanwhile, consumer demand in the U.S. recreational boating sector has normalized post-pandemic, with new powerboat sales declining by 9%-12% in 2024 [3]. Yet, these headwinds are accompanied by tailwinds: advancements in AI-driven analytics, IoT-enabled predictive maintenance, and boat-sharing platforms are reshaping the industry’s value proposition [4].
Malibu’s Financial Resilience
Malibu Boats has demonstrated a unique ability to thrive amid uncertainty. In Q3 2025, the company reported a 12.4% year-over-year increase in net sales to $228.7 million, driven by strong performance in its MalibuMBUU-- segment [5]. Gross margins expanded to 20.0%, outpacing the industry average and reflecting operational efficiency gains from vertical integration initiatives, such as the completion of a Tooling Design Center in Florida [6]. For the full fiscal year 2025, free cash flow surged to $28.9 million, a stark improvement from a negative $20.3 million in 2024 [7].
However, the company’s full-year net sales declined by 2.6% to $807.6 million, primarily due to weaker performance in its Saltwater Fishing and Cobalt segments [8]. This underscores the fragility of its diversified business model but also highlights its core strength: the Malibu segment now accounts for 45.3% of total sales, up from 40.5% in 2024 [9]. Management attributes this shift to a strategic focus on high-margin, lifestyle-oriented powerboats, which align with the growing demand for recreational boating [10].
Valuation Metrics: A Tale of Two Ratios
Malibu’s valuation metrics tell a nuanced story. The company trades at a P/E ratio of 43.77 and an EV/EBITDA of 12.58 [11], figures that appear elevated compared to peers like Brunswick CorporationBC-- (P/E of 20.56) and GarminGRMN-- (P/E of 28.43) [12]. Yet, its debt-to-equity ratio of 0.04 is a stark contrast to the industry average of 0.42 in the Ship & Boat Building sector [13]. This low leverage, combined with a current ratio of 1.60, suggests a robust balance sheet capable of weathering cyclical downturns [14].
The company’s Price-to-Sales (P/S) ratio of 1.0x is slightly below the peer average of 1.1x, indicating relative value [15]. However, this metric must be contextualized: Malibu’s 2026 guidance of flat to down mid-single-digit sales has already tempered investor enthusiasm, contributing to a 6.38% pre-market drop following the Q4 2025 earnings call [16]. Analysts argue that the stock’s valuation reflects both its operational strengths and the sector’s macroeconomic risks.
Strategic Priorities: Innovation and Efficiency
Malibu’s 2026 roadmap hinges on two pillars: product innovation and operational efficiency. The company plans to launch 11 new boat models for Model Year 2026, emphasizing electric and hybrid propulsion systems to align with decarbonization trends [17]. These innovations are not merely aspirational; they are driven by consumer demand. For instance, 68% of U.S. boaters now prioritize fuel efficiency and environmental sustainability when purchasing a vessel [18].
Operationally, Malibu is leveraging vertical integration to reduce costs and supply chain vulnerabilities. The Tooling Design Center, for example, is expected to cut reliance on third-party suppliers by 30% over the next two years [19]. Additionally, the company’s focus on managing dealer inventory levels—ensuring alignment with retail demand—mitigates the risk of overstocking in a softening market [20].
A Calculated Bet for 2026
Malibu Boats’ 2026 guidance—flat to down mid-single-digit sales—reflects a realistic assessment of the macroeconomic environment. Yet, the company’s strategic initiatives and financial discipline suggest it is well-positioned to outperform industry trends. Its low debt load, expanding gross margins, and commitment to innovation create a buffer against volatility. For investors, the key question is whether the market will reward these strengths with a re-rating of the stock’s valuation.
